Beyond YouTube: Exploring Alternative Platforms for Cable Providers Explainer Video Distribution

In recent years, YouTube has become one of the go-to platforms for cable providers to distribute explainer videos to their customers. With its massive reach and user-friendly interface, YouTube has proven to be a valuable tool for cable companies looking to educate their subscribers about new services, promotions, and features. However, as the digital landscape continues to evolve, it's important for cable providers to explore alternative platforms for distributing their explainer videos. One such alternative platform is Vimeo. While not as widely known as YouTube, Vimeo offers a more polished and professional aesthetic, making it a great option for cable providers looking to convey a sense of quality and credibility in their explainer videos. Additionally, Vimeo allows for more customization and branding options, giving cable companies greater control over the look and feel of their content. Another alternative platform worth considering is Wistia. Unlike YouTube and Vimeo, Wistia is specifically designed for businesses looking to host and distribute video content. This platform offers advanced analytics and lead generation tools, making it an ideal choice for cable providers looking to track the effectiveness of their explainer videos and drive customer engagement. Finally, cable providers may also want to explore social media platforms such as Facebook and Instagram for distributing their explainer videos. With their built-in audience targeting and advertising capabilities, these platforms can help cable companies reach a more targeted audience and drive higher engagement with their content. Additionally, the rise of live streaming on platforms like Facebook Live and Instagram Live presents a unique opportunity for cable providers to interact with their customers in real-time and showcase their services in a more dynamic and engaging way. In conclusion, while YouTube has been a valuable platform for cable providers to distribute explainer videos, it's important for companies to explore alternative platforms to reach a wider audience and drive higher engagement with their content. By leveraging platforms like Vimeo, Wistia, and social media, cable providers can create a more personalized and effective video distribution strategy that resonates with their customers and helps them stand out in a crowded digital landscape.
